Facts About API integration for microservices Revealed
Facts About API integration for microservices Revealed
Blog Article
Just about every group can possess a number of services and deploy by themselves cadence. This cuts down coordination complications. Businesses like Amazon framework teams all-around services ("You Develop it, you operate it") in order to avoid bottlenecks.
On this page, we Evaluate monolithic vs microservices to offer a better idea of Just about every approach and that can assist you come to a decision what is going to be an even better architecture choice for your next undertaking.
Deficiency of standardization – Without having a popular platform, there generally is a proliferation of languages, logging benchmarks, and monitoring. Lack of very clear possession – As extra services are introduced, so are the number of groups managing Those people services. As time passes it results in being hard to know the obtainable services a team can leverage and who to Speak to for support.
Monolithic Architecture in OS The monolithic functioning technique is actually a quite simple running technique where the kernel right controls device management, memory administration, file management, and system administration.
They might also deploy particular services independently. This kind of an solution is useful in the continuous deployment workflow where by developers make frequent modest variations devoid of impacting the system's stability.
Microservices enable you to innovate more quickly, minimize danger, speed up time for you to market place, and decrease your total cost of ownership. Below’s a summary of operational benefits of microservice architecture.
The Microservice architecture has a substantial impact on the relationship involving the applying plus the database.
A monolithic software is developed as one unified device while a microservices architecture is a set of smaller, independently deployable services. Which one particular is best for your needs? It will depend on many elements. In 2009 Netflix faced increasing pains. Its infrastructure couldn’t sustain Together with the need for its swiftly increasing video clip streaming services. The company decided to migrate its IT infrastructure from its non-public knowledge centers to your general public cloud and switch its monolithic architecture that has a microservices architecture. The sole trouble was, the phrase “microservices” didn’t exist as well as the framework wasn’t nicely-known.
Necessitates fewer specialized skills: Most development groups right now are effective at creating a monolith application, when developing an software depending on microservices requires specialized abilities and coaching.
Aid us strengthen. Share your strategies to improve the post. Add your abilities and come up with a big difference while in the GeeksforGeeks portal.
And so it is actually with monolithic architectures, which began to be produced all over the middle of the 20th century.
The computer kernel controls all capabilities. In monolithic applications, many of the code required for that overall application is managed within a central area.
With a considerable infrastructure migration by using click here a great deal of men and women included, the business would like to learn about the return on expenditure, said Mike Tria, Head of System at Atlassian.
Associate that has a trusted cloud service provider and containerize the monolithic application. This can be a important course of action that gets rid of the applying's dependency on precise hardware and software program prerequisites. Then, your developers can commence partitioning the large code foundation into several microservices.